Addressing 5G Network Function Requirements

March 1, 2019

5G is now an area of significant strategic focus in the communications industry. With deployment starting in 2019, there are potentially transformational shifts to look forward to 5G NR will introduce new radio technology, using directional antennas, higher order MIMO, and millimeter wave (mmWave) signals to deliver higher bandwidth and streaming performance New 5G hardware will bring gains in energy efficiency while using the radio spectrum more efficiently New capabilities, such as the ability to deliver multiple service levels over the same infrastructure, will enable new business models

Satellite Synchronization is Critical to 5G Mobile Cellular Network Operation

whitePaper | January 15, 2020

Synchronization in carrier networks has been in use forever, but because of its elevated role in 5G, it is now getting more attention. Mobile cellular networks must be synchronized so that towers (base stations) with overlapping coverage do not interfere with each other causing dropped calls or service degradation. The NodeBs used in Third Generation (3G) cellular communications rely on satellite communications for synchronization, as do the Baseband Units (BBUs) used in Fourth Generation (4G) cellular communications.
